localisation actuelle:Maison > Articles techniques > programmation quotidienne > Connaissance PHP
- Direction:
- tous web3.0 développement back-end interface Web base de données Opération et maintenance outils de développement cadre php programmation quotidienne Applet WeChat Problème commun autre technologie Tutoriel CMS Java Tutoriel système tutoriels informatiques Tutoriel matériel Tutoriel mobile Tutoriel logiciel Tutoriel de jeu mobile
-
- Programmation fonctionnelle avec Phunkie: construire un analyseur JSON PHP
- Ce didacticiel en deux parties démontre des combinateurs d'analyseurs de construction en PHP à l'aide de la bibliothèque fonctionnelle Phunkie. Marcello Duarte, le créateur de la bibliothèque, vous guide tout au long du processus. Ce tutoriel s'appuie sur les concepts de base d'analyseurs, progressant vers MOR
- tutoriel php . développement back-end 821 2025-02-09 09:38:14
-
- Comment optimiser les requêtes SQL pour des sites plus rapides
- Optimisation d'image et optimisation des requêtes de base de données: un guide pratique pour améliorer la vitesse des sites Web WordPress Cet article a été initialement publié sur le blog Delicious Brains et est reproduit ici avec permission Vous savez qu'un site Web rapide signifie des utilisateurs plus heureux, de meilleurs classements Google et des taux de conversion plus élevés. Vous pourriez même penser que votre site WordPress est assez rapide: vous avez vérifié les performances du site, des meilleures pratiques de configuration de serveur pour ralentir le dépannage du code et décharger des images vers CDN, mais est-ce tout? Pour les sites Web dynamiques et axés sur la base de données comme WordPress, vous pouvez toujours faire face à un problème: les requêtes de base de données font ralentir la vitesse du site Web. Dans cet article, je vous guiderai à travers
- tutoriel php . développement back-end 247 2025-02-09 09:36:15
-
- Symfony Flex: ouvrir le chemin vers un Symfony plus rapide et meilleur
- Symfony Flex: outil moderne de gestion de projet Symfony Symfony Flex n'est pas la prochaine version de Symfony, mais une alternative moderne au programme d'installation de Symfony, qui est un plugin de compositeur qui modifie le comportement des commandes de requise et de mise à jour. Symfony peut effectuer des tâches supplémentaires avant et après l'exécution de la tâche du compositeur lors de l'installation ou de la mise à jour des dépendances. Cet article explorera Symfony Flex et sa relation avec les mises à niveau de Symfony 4. Points de base: Flex n'est pas une nouvelle version: c'est un outil d'amélioration, pas un remplacement du cadre Symfony. Il simplifie Symf
- tutoriel php . développement back-end 1109 2025-02-09 09:24:09
-
- Duolingo pour PHP - Combien de PHP les applications comme Mimo peuvent-elles enseigner?
- MIMO Programmation d'apprentissage de l'apprentissage Évaluation des applications: avantages et inconvénients de l'apprentissage mobile MIMO est une application qui prétend pouvoir apprendre la programmation «à tout moment, n'importe où». En tant qu'utilisateur vétéran de Duolingo, je sympathise avec cette méthode d'apprentissage, en particulier dans les semaines à venir où je veux de plus en plus maîtriser certaines connaissances de programmation rapide. Pour évaluer objectivement la capacité d'enseignement de cette application, j'ai décidé de voir ce qu'elle offre et si je pourrais le recommander à la programmation des débutants. Points clés: MIMO est une application d'apprentissage de programmation qui utilise une méthode de gamification de Duolingo similaire, mais son contenu gratuit est limité et le contenu payant est coûteux, ce qui rend difficile la prestation de sa valeur. L'application propose des cours de langage de programmation distincts et comprend plusieurs cours
- tutoriel php . développement back-end 289 2025-02-09 09:20:15
-
- Comment maîtriser votre flux de travail API avec Postman
- Postman: rationalisation de votre flux de travail API Construire des API robustes est difficile. Cet article explore comment Postman simplifie diverses étapes de développement d'API, du test et de la documentation à la collaboration et à la moquerie. Postman propose un ENVI intégré
- tutoriel php . développement back-end 677 2025-02-09 09:16:10
-
- Comment optimiser MySQL: index, requêtes lentes, configuration
- MySQL reste la base de données relationnelle la plus populaire au monde, mais c'est aussi la base de données la plus simple à être utilisée de manière inefficace - de nombreuses personnes utilisent les paramètres par défaut sans plus de recherches. Cet article passera en revue certaines des techniques d'optimisation MySQL introduites auparavant et les combinent avec les dernières améliorations. Points de base Optimiser la configuration de MySQL en ajustant les paramètres de clés tels que innodb_buffer_pool_size, innodb_log_file_size et innodb_flush_method pour mieux utiliser les ressources du serveur et améliorer les performances de la base de données. Utiliser efficacement les index pour accélérer le traitement des requêtes;
- tutoriel php . développement back-end 538 2025-02-09 09:08:13
-
- Twig - Le moteur de modèle PHP autonome le plus populaire
- Twig: un moteur de modèle PHP populaire Twig est un moteur de modèle PHP populaire développé par Sensio Labs, qui simplifie le code PHP et ajoute des fonctionnalités telles que la sécurité et le débogage. Twig agit à la fois sur le frontend et le backend du projet, et peut être vu de deux perspectives: des brindilles pour les concepteurs de modèles et des brindilles pour les développeurs. Twig utilise un objet central appelé environnement pour stocker des configurations, des extensions et des modèles de chargement à partir d'un système de fichiers ou d'autres emplacements. Twig prend en charge les modèles imbriqués (blocs), en évitant la duplication des éléments dans les modèles, et peut mettre en cache des modèles compilés pour accélérer les demandes ultérieures. Twig prend en charge les instructions, les boucles et les filtres conditionnels pour contrôler l'affichage des informations dans les modèles.
- tutoriel php . développement back-end 1072 2025-02-09 09:07:11
-
- Test de performance de l'application Web avec Siege: Plan, test, apprendre
- Cet article explore les tests de performances des applications Web à l'aide de Siege, un puissant outil de ligne de commande. Il souligne l'importance de la planification, de l'isolement des environnements de test et de l'analyse soigneusement des résultats pour comprendre les goulots d'étranglement des applications. Ème
- tutoriel php . développement back-end 430 2025-02-09 09:06:15
-
- Comment choisir un service de protection DDOS pour vos sites Web
- Les attaques de déni de service distribué (DDOS) sont passées de simples surcharges de pare-feu ou de serveurs DNS à des attaques sophistiquées et ciblées sur l'infrastructure d'entreprise et les applications Web, provenant souvent de l'entreprise elle-même. Ème
- tutoriel php . développement back-end 832 2025-02-09 08:49:10
-
- Comment résoudre les problèmes de connexion Magento avec les cookies et les sessions
- Cet article est un effort de collaboration avec Ktree. Merci à nos partenaires qui rendent le point de point possible. Cet article examine comment les erreurs de cookie Magento peuvent perturber la fonctionnalité de connexion dans la vitrine et le backend administrateur, explique t
- tutoriel php . développement back-end 361 2025-02-09 08:46:16
-
- Git et WordPress: comment mettre à jour automatiquement les messages avec des demandes de traction
- Ce didacticiel montre l'automatisation des mises à jour de publication WordPress à partir des demandes de github fusionnées fusionnées, rationalisant le processus de mise à jour du contenu et réduisant les erreurs. Nous tirons parti de Git, WordPress et un script PHP personnalisé pour obtenir une intégration transparente. Clé
- tutoriel php . développement back-end 1056 2025-02-09 08:41:10
-
- Développement rapide des modules expressifs zend
- Guide de développement rapide du module expressif Zend: Modules de blog en lecture seule Cet article partagera quelques conseils de développement de modules expressifs Zend pour vous aider à créer rapidement un module de blog en lecture seule entièrement fonctionnel. Assurez-vous d'avoir configuré l'environnement de développement en fonction du tutoriel précédent, notamment l'installation et la configuration de Zend Expressive, Doctrine, Gulp et Abstract Reflection Factory (environ 10 minutes). Dans ce didacticiel, nous créerons rapidement un module de blog simple en lecture seule (répertoriez les articles de blog de la base de données) pour démontrer les capacités de développement rapides de Zend Expressif. Paramètres du module Exécutez la commande suivante dans votre application expressive:
- tutoriel php . développement back-end 782 2025-02-09 08:35:12
-
- Quelles sont les nouvelles fonctionnalités de Laravel 5.5?
- Laravel 5.5 nécessite PHP 7,0 ou plus. Voir notre critique des fonctionnalités apportées par cette version PHP moderne. Laravel 5.5 est également la prochaine version LTS (support à long terme). Cela signifie deux ans de corrections de bogues et trois ans de mises à jour de sécurité. Il en va de même pour Laravel 5.1, mais sa fenêtre de correction de bogues de deux ans se terminera cette année. Sans plus tarder, voyons ce que cette nouvelle version offre. Améliorations majeures Découverte automatique des packages: simplifie le processus d'utilisation des packages tiers en enregistrant automatiquement les fournisseurs de services et en apparence sans configuration manuelle. Emails rendus: rendez les dispositions par e-mail directement dans le navigateur, améliorant la commodité de tester et de prévisualiser les e-mails.
- tutoriel php . développement back-end 936 2025-02-09 08:34:10
-
- PHP-FPM Tuning: Utilisation & # x27; PM Static & # x27; Pour les performances maximales
- Points clés Pour les serveurs bien mémorisés, les paramètres statiques PMP de PHP-FPM fournissent un débit élevé et une faible latence. Ce paramètre permet aux processus PHP-FPM de maintenir une capacité maximale à tout moment, permettant une réponse rapide aux pics de trafic sans avoir besoin de générer de nouveaux processus. L'utilisation de PM statique nécessite un ajustement minutieux pour éviter les pénuries de mémoire ou les problèmes de contrainte de cache. PM.max_children doit être défini en fonction du nombre maximum de processus PHP-FPM que le serveur peut gérer sans affecter les performances du processeur. Pour les serveurs avec plusieurs pools PHP-FPM ou de faible mémoire, PM dynamic ou PM OnDemand peut être plus approprié.
- tutoriel php . développement back-end 734 2025-02-09 08:25:13
-
- Validation de la forme avec PHP
- Cet article montre la construction et la validation d'un formulaire Web simple à l'aide de HTML et PHP. Le formulaire, créé avec HTML, recueille les données utilisateur (nom, adresse, e-mail, préférences de consommation de fruits et demande de brochure). PHP gère la validation et le processus
- tutoriel php . développement back-end 964 2025-02-08 13:45:08